Description

33210-01.jpg

Stirrer-Bar sV\white PVDF\11.5x6.2 mm, operated in the 0.5-mL O2k-Chamber sV at constant stirring speed (standard is 750 rpm, or 12.5 Hz), to provide optimum mixing of the sample in the aqueous medium and ensure a stable signal of the polarographic oxygen sensor (OroboPOS) placed in a position of maximum current of the medium.

Technical support

  • A "jumping" stirring bar problem is frequently caused by small particles sticking to the glass chamber, not the stirring bar itself.
